In the thrilling world of cinema, "Cobra" (2022) emerges as a captivating Indian Tamil-language action thriller that keeps audiences on the edge of their seats. Directed by the talented R. Ajay Gnanamuthu, the film stars the versatile Vikram in a dual role, alongside Srinidhi Shetty and Irfan Pathan, who make their mark in this adrenaline-pumping narrative. Released on August 31, 2022, "Cobra" takes viewers on a rollercoaster ride through the bustling streets of India and the picturesque landscapes of Europe, weaving a complex tale of crime, identity, and redemption.
The film's plot centers around a brilliant mathematician, played by Vikram, who uses his genius to commit high-profile crimes under the alias "Cobra." As the story unfolds, a relentless Interpol officer, portrayed by Irfan Pathan, is hot on his trail, determined to bring him to justice. The film's production journey was a testament to the dedication and creativity of the team behind it. Filming took place across various locations, including Chennai, Kolkata, and Russia, showcasing a rich tapestry of cultures and settings.
